Etymology

Trow comes from the Old English word 'treowan,' meaning to believe or trust, used as a descriptive epithet. The surname may also derive from a topographic origin related to a place name.

About the Trow Surname

Trow is a rare English surname with Old English roots, likely descriptive in origin. The name has remained uncommon throughout recorded history.
